Output 59fd11b5cdce99bae90a9e63fde5edb55524cbfed0c7f6444aaa1ba14466631b:0

value
3905726696
script pubkey
OP_0 OP_PUSHBYTES_20 fb34dd990392edee55870f40c3efed600a3cd7de
address
tb1qlv6dmxgrjtk7u4v8paqv8mldvq9re477txhsqj
transaction
59fd11b5cdce99bae90a9e63fde5edb55524cbfed0c7f6444aaa1ba14466631b
confirmations
106173
spent
true